Transaction 8420e9082442a88b5ea93e9a397ea461ed38ae3925938f3812b80adcd0315fd4
1 Input
1 Output
-
8420e9082442a88b5ea93e9a397ea461ed38ae3925938f3812b80adcd0315fd4:0
- value
- 1052832
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4ba4b08075083c3d3cde0ad0ae72e8479f55f4d OP_EQUAL
- address
- 3M5pM5kUJugd6j3HAL1d6F8H9tuJ97KXvG